Hamburgers or Filets? It’s a question that many are asking as the weather warms and people begin firing up their grills. Perfect timing because May is National Beef Month! This unique celebration, which began more than 40 years ago, honors the cattle producers and food marketers who produce and bring to the marketplace high quality and nutritious beef.

According to the latest agriculture census numbers, Kentucky has more than 39,500 beef-cow farms with more than 2.1 million head of cattle. Receipts from the sale of cattle and calves topped $693 million in 2007.

“Clearly, the beef cattle industry is important to Kentucky, ranking third largest among agriculture commodities in the state,” said Charles M. Parker, Financial Services Officer, with Farm Credit Services of Mid-America in Russellville.
